Imagine for just a moment how different the film, Forrest Gump would have been if Robert De Niro was chosen to play the film’s leading role instead of Tom Hanks? De Niro, no doubt, would’ve nailed it in his own unique way but Forrest Gump would be a completely different movie. What if Samuel Jackson played Red in, The Shawshank Redemption instead of Morgan Freeman? Or Robert Redford was Han Solo?
Matching the right actors with the right roles takes great talent and can have such a huge impact on the overall vibe and success of a film. The Casting Director does the job of playing the intermediary between the Film Director/Producer and actors.
